CRACKING THE CAPITAL MARKETS: SOUTH ASIA
APRIL 29-30, 2008, DELHI, INDIA
Cohosted by ACCION International and Standard Chartered Bank, this microfinance investment conference will bring together a wide range of finance professionals – institutional and private investors, leading microfinance institutions in Asia, international and regional banks, emerging markets specialists and rating agencies – to discuss the successes, challenges and trends of microfinance investment in South Asia.
The conference on April 29 is targeted to investors, rating agencies and investment-ready MFIs. The workshops on April 30th are broken into sections: (1) Morning session for both investors and microfinance institutions seeking investment capital and (2) Full-day, in-depth preparation for MFIs looking to become investment ready. The main conference is free of charge, but the rate for the investment readiness workshop is USD 150.
